Adventure Tips

Bring sunscreen and a hat

The Florida sun can be intense during midday hours on the water, so protect your skin accordingly.

Wear non-slip shoes

Fishing boats can have wet decks; proper footwear helps maintain balance and prevent slips.

Stay hydrated

Bring a water bottle or ask the crew for water to stay refreshed during the five-hour trip.

Listen to crew instructions

Following Captain Dan and Gregory’s guidance can improve your catch rate and keep everyone safe.
